    How do you change the priming speed?

    • @Swimmingpoolsteve
      @Swimmingpoolsteve  2 года назад

      start the priming cycle like normal, and as it is running use the up/down arrows to change the priming speed. Stop the pump with the sop button and now the priming speed will be the new speed the next time you use it.

    Running at 3000RPM can be counterproductive. If your "head", based on the number of bends, distance, height, etc., is high, you won't get any more flow than at, say, 1800RPM, but you'll use more electricity, and probably cause unnecessary wear and tear on your pump. It doesn't do any good to run the pump at a higher speed than the plumbing will support.
